Pharmapreneur: An Empirical of Entrepreneurship Model for University Student of Pharmacy in Makassar, South Sulawesi
Abstract
This study aims to conceptualize an empirical model of pharmapreneur for university student of pharmacy in Makassar, South Sulawesi, considering the role of pharmaceutical literacy and entrepreneurial motivation with the exploration of business innovation as moderating variable to produce pharmacist entrepreneur. This is an explanatory study with quantitative approach and survey method to address research questions, deliberating 380 university students of pharmacy in Makassar, South Sulawesi as the sample of research. The data is collected at certain time intervals for one-shot approach, indicating cross-sectional data when it viewed over a certain time horizon. Â Structural Equation Modeling (SEM) Analysis is used to analyze the data and the relationship of each variable with Smart-PLS program. Empirically, the result discovers that pharmaceutical literacy and entrepreneurial have a significant impact on the implementation of pharmapreneur for university student of pharmacy in Makassar, South Sulawesi directly. Furthermore, the role of business innovation also can significantly moderate the relationship both pharmaceutical literacy and entrepreneurial on the implementation of pharmapreneur. Rely on the result, this study contributes to create a framework that can be implemented to create pharmacist entrepreneur, as in this dynamic landscape, pharmaceutical industry experiences a paradigm shift from drug-oriented to patient-oriented that transcends traditional career trajectory.Â
